In a matrimonial action in which the parties were divorced by judgment dated April 30, 1987, the plaintiff husband appeals, as limited by his brief, from so much of an order of the Supreme Court, Queens County (Corrado, J.), dated November 20, 1989, as, after a hearing, (1) granted the defendant wife’s motion for an award of counsel fees and arrears of child support to the extent awarding her $8,000 in counsel fees and $3,000 in arrears of child support, and (2) granted the defendant’s application for an award of counsel fees in the amount of $750 incurred in bringing her motion.
Ordered that the order is affirmed insofar as appealed from, with costs.
A court is empowered to direct a spouse to pay for the prosecution or defense of an application by the other spouse
We have examined the plaintiffs remaining contentions and find them to be without merit. Kunzeman, J. P., Sullivan, Lawrence and Balletta, JJ., concur.
